Ah, October - Fall Is In The Air
Fall has to be one of my favorite times of the year here in Boulder City. It’s not just our fantastic weather; it happens to be a time of year that the Recreation Department offers some great programs.

Each year, the Boulder City Henderson Heatwave Swim Team and the Recreation Department host a fun filled Halloween Carnival. Over the years, the carnival has been visited by goblins, pumpkins, vampires, princesses and more, who have enjoyed a wide variety of carnival games with the thrill of winning a theme-oriented prize. Admission is free and game tickets are $.75 each. This year’s event will take place on Thursday, October 25 from 6:30 – 8:30 p.m. at the Recreation Department located at 900 Arizona Street. Costumes are encouraged!

Friday, November 2 from 6:30 – 8:30 p.m. is the annual Teeny Bopper Dance at the Recreation Department. This event has been offered for seventeen years with at least 100 people participating at each dance. Why is this event so successful? It’s simple: It’s affordable at $3 per person and it’s down right fun for kids and parents. Mayor pro tem Mike Pacini is the DJ and parents, recreation staff and volunteers interact with the kids.

For those with a creative spark, the Art Center offers a variety of glass classes. Beginning Glass classes take place Friday evenings October 12, 19 and 26 from 6 – 8 p.m. You will create five cabochon pins, one cracked glass bowl, one wall hanging and one slumped dish. Class is open to ages 16 and up for a $35 class fee and a $10 materials fee.

Ceramic Mosaic Platter Class takes place Monday evenings from 6 – 8 p.m. for ages 13 and up on November 12, 19 and 26. You will create a mosaic platter to take home with you using a variety of pottery pieces. Class fee is $30 with a $5 materials fee.

With Christmas just around the corner, sign up for the Glass Ornament Class taking place on December 8 from 9 a.m. – 2 p.m. for ages 10 and up. You will create four glass ornaments for a fee of $10 plus a $2 fee for each ornament. Now that’s bargain shopping.
